The Ministry of Religious Affairs has issued a circular stating that not more than 20 musallis can attend the Tarabih and Waqt prayers in the mosque.

The Ministry of Religious Affairs issued the notification in this regard on Monday (April 12).

The Ministry has issued the circular as the coronavirus (Covid-19) transmission is on the rise across the country. It has been said that a maximum of 20 people can take part in the congregation of Waqt and Tarabih prayers. It will have to be observed in the mosque from April 14 until further orders.

The instructions said-

  1. A maximum of 20 musallis will participate in the five daily prayers in the mosque.
  2. A maximum of 20 musallis including Khatib, Imam, Hafez, Muazzin and Khadem will participate in Tarabi prayers.
  3. Musallis will participate in the Friday Juma prayers following social distance and hygiene rules. However, the Ministry of Religious Affairs has not specified any number for Friday Juma prayers.

Due to the deteriorating coronavirus situation in the country, a notification was issued by the Cabinet Division on Monday (April 12) imposing restrictions from 8 am on April 14 to midnight on April 21. According to the new notification, all offices, courts, shopping malls, shops and markets will be closed for 7 days from April 14. At the same time all kinds of transports will remain closed. You cannot go out of the house without urgent need. However, the garment factories can be kept in compliance with the hygiene rules.
